New Common Rail Diesel Engine Parts Control Valve Pressure Relief Valve 1110010032
- USD $16 - $20
- 1
-
Welcome to my shop! Glad to serve you!Please send your question!
New Common Rail Diesel Engine Parts Control Valve Pressure Relief Valve 1110010032